Cats love so many different kinds of toys. The ones my cats love the best are those out of toilet paper rolls. I just trim about 1 1/2" up each end so the roll can flatten out - they throw them and chase them all over the house. I found this idea on DIY cat toys on the internet - there are millions!!!

I had a cat once that her favorite toy was the cellophane off the pack of smokes! They will turn anything into a toy, even balled up aluminum foil, anything that can easily skid around on the floor. They also love the little laser pointers and chase the little ball of light all over the place and even up walls. A lot of dogs love to chase that too.
Mine steals my hair ties if I don't put them where she can get them. Also rubber bands(don't recommend) and my shoe strings. Anything small and lite weight that will slide or they can toss. Not all cats are affected by cat nip but if yours is put a small amount inside any little toy you make. Keep fresh by dropping into a bag of catnip.
